About the Challenge
The SAMPE Global Emerging Engineers Challenge invites the brightest early-career engineers and researchers from around the world to push the boundaries of materials and manufacturing.
This year’s theme: “Innovative Frontiers in Advanced Manufacturing,” challenges teams to demonstrate how they can improve a chosen component’s manufacturing process using innovative approaches such as advanced materials, robotics, data analytics, or machine learning.
Compete for international recognition, a cash prize, and the opportunity to present live on the SAMPE Stage at JEC World in Paris (March 11, 2026), one of the world’s premier events for composites and advanced materials.
Competition Format
Form a team of up to 4 people and show how you would improve the component’s manufacturing of your choice using novel techniques such as materials science, robotics, data analytics, or machine learning.
Entries will consist of a 2-minute video outlining your proposal. The best teams will be selected and paired with an impartial SAMPE mentor to go forward to a live final at JEC World 2026.
The competition is open globally to all young engineers within 10 years of completing an undergraduate degree.
Who Can Enter
- Participants must be within 10 years of completing an undergraduate degree
- Teams must include 2 to 4 members
- Participants may come from academia, postdoc programs, or early-career roles in industry
- One entry per team; institutions or companies may submit multiple teams
